In a village where life unfolds between rice fields and the glow of kerosene lamps, Lara is set to marry Ramil, her childhood sweetheart. Their love is a quiet promise, a path everyone in the village expects them to follow. But when Adrian, Ramil's cousin from the city, arrives, a different kind of love stirs in Lara's heart-a forbidden connection that grows with every secret meeting.Torn between the duty she owes Ramil and the powerful longing for Adrian, Lara makes a choice at the altar that will change everything.A love that was real but arrived at the wrong time-a bond that was never meant to be. This is a story about a love that asks: is it better to have never loved at all, or to be loved completely, but never truly chosen?
